The 5-speed automatic transmission Ford 5F27E or FNR5 was introduced in 2005. The transmission was developed jointly with Mazda for a series of platform models and was installed on cars with engines less than 2.5 liters and 250 Nm of torque.
Front-wheel drive 5-automatic transmissions also include: 5F31J.
Specifications Ford 5F27E
A type | hydraulic machine |
Number of gears | 5 |
For drive | front |
Engine capacity | up to 2.5 liters |
Torque | up to 250 Nm |
What kind of oil to pour | Ford Fluid XT-9-QMM5 |
Grease volume | 8.0 liters |
Change of oil | every 75 km |
Filter replacement | every 75 km |
Approximate resource | 200 000 km |

Disadvantages, breakdowns and problems of the Ford 5F27E
The box is considered not very reliable and is afraid of aggressive accelerations such as gas to the floor
Due to the soft metal of the back cover, the shaft warps and breaks the bearings
The second typical failure is uneven wear of the brake band.
Therefore, vibrations occur, the Reverse drum wears out and the reverse gear disappears.
VFS adaptive solenoids have a modest resource and quickly become dirty
